I never grew up around waves, so when my brother and I visited family on the coast and we were playing in the waves, other people wouldn’t join us. We were going further and further out. Finally we convinced the guy to join us, and no lie, he said he jokingly said “ok I guess I’ll die too”. We didn’t know what he meant. All three of us got stuck in a mild rip current. I almost drowned trying to swim directly into it. Nobody told me any different. My brother and the other guy were stronger swimmers, they were ok. It all happened very fast. We gave that guy an earful afterwards, he was like “I thought you knew” 🤦♂️
